But it’s not just about safety standards — you also need to think about compliance with toy safety certifications. This means paying attention not only to local laws but also to the different requirements that pop up around the world. For example, international certifications like ASTM, EN71, and CE mark can really make a difference when you’re trying to get your toys accepted in global markets, especially if you’re aiming to sell internationally. To effectively market pop toys to target audiences, businesses must employ a well-structured marketing mix focusing on the 4Ps: Product, Price, Place, and Promotions. The appeal of pop toys lies not only in their unique designs but also in their ability to resonate with fan cultures, making product differentiation crucial. According to industry reports, 83% of consumers are more likely to purchase a product that features a character or theme they love. This statistic underscores the importance of aligning the product range with popular media or fandoms to capture consumer interest.
Pricing strategies should reflect the perceived value of these collectibles. Research shows that limited edition items can command prices up to 50% higher than standard offerings, highlighting how rarity can influence consumer willingness to pay. Additionally, the optimal placement of pop toys in retail environments—such as in-store displays or in relevant online marketplaces—can significantly impact visibility and sales. Promotions should leverage social media platforms, where engaging content can reach vast audiences; studies indicate that campaigns utilizing influencer partnerships can boost brand awareness by over 30%. By strategically integrating these elements of the marketing mix, businesses can effectively attract and retain their target audience.
